Vatican City, May 30, 2015 / 11:16 am
"Why do children suffer?" Pope Francis asked this of a group of children with serious illnesses or disabilities and their parents, some of whom had been told to abort their babies because of their condition.
The Holy Father answered with a question he might ask God while gazing at the Cross: "Why is Your Son there?"
"It is the mystery of the Cross," he said.
The pontiff made these remarks during a meeting on Friday evening with the children in the chapel of the Vatican's Santa Marta residence. They were accompanied by the parents, as well as volunteers from Unitalsi Lazio -- a national Italian organization that transports the sick to Lourdes, France and other international shrines.
